In this C++ video, we demostrate how to add menus and menu items to the menubar. The application for this tutorial adds few menus to our lesson 1 project, which toggle drawing the line and ellipse from lesson 4. We begin by opening the project from C++ Win32 Lesson 1.
POPUP "&Draw" BEGIN MENUITEM "Line" IDM_LINE MENUITEM "Ellipse" IDM_ELLIPSE END
#define IDM_LINE 110 #define IDM_ELLIPSE 111
bool gbDrawLine = false; bool gbDrawEllipse = false;
case IDM_LINE: gbDrawLine = !gbDrawLine; InvalidateRect(hWnd, 0, TRUE); break; case IDM_ELLIPSE: gbDrawEllipse = !gbDrawEllipse; InvalidateRect(hWnd, 0, TRUE); break;
HPEN hPenOld; if (gbDrawLine) { // Draw a red line HPEN hLinePen; COLORREF qLineColor; qLineColor = RGB(255, 0, 0); hLinePen = CreatePen(PS_SOLID, 7, qLineColor); hPenOld = (HPEN)SelectObject(hdc, hLinePen); MoveToEx(hdc, 100, 100, NULL); LineTo(hdc, 500, 250); SelectObject(hdc, hPenOld); DeleteObject(hLinePen); } if (gbDrawEllipse) { // Draw a blue ellipse HPEN hEllipsePen; COLORREF qEllipseColor; qEllipseColor = RGB(0, 0, 255); hEllipsePen = CreatePen(PS_SOLID, 3, qEllipseColor); hPenOld = (HPEN)SelectObject(hdc, hEllipsePen); Arc(hdc, 100, 100, 500, 250, 0, 0, 0, 0); SelectObject(hdc, hPenOld); DeleteObject(hEllipsePen); }
